Description

The Savaria Monarch is a portable lithium-ion ceiling-lift motor. Westin Healthcare sells SKU M929001, the 440 lb (200 kg) model, and delivers and sets it up for homes and care rooms in Brampton and the Greater Toronto Area. Savaria now also calls this motor the M-Series Portable. You carry the 11 lb case to a track or a gantry, hang it on the trolley, and take it down when you are done.

This is the current portable replacement for the discontinued Handicare AP300. If you want a lithium-ion motor that stays in the track, see the Savaria M-Series fixed ceiling lift. If you need a portable rail instead of a ceiling track, see the Handicare FST-300.

How it lifts

A portable ceiling lift is a motor you carry. You hang it on a trolley, hook loop slings into the SureClip, and use the hand control to raise and lower. Savaria designed SureClip to open outward so a loop that is not fully seated is easier to see. The lithium-ion pack is 25.2 V 2500 mAh. Savaria lists about 80 cycles of 24 inches at 91 kg on a charge, a 2-hour charge from empty, and a daily top-up of 15 to 30 minutes.

Savaria says the portable motor can be paired with a Savaria gantry when a fixed track cannot be installed. The installed safe working load is still the lowest rating among motor, rail, bar, and sling. Westin's own team handles delivery and setup through the delivery section below.

Savaria Monarch specifications

These figures are for Savaria's portable motor, SKU M929001, the 440 lb (200 kg) model. They are not the fixed M-Series figures and they are not the 286 lb portable sibling.

Savaria lists a product weight of 5 kg (11 lb), a safe working load of 200 kg (440 lb) on this model, lifting speeds of 5.5 cm/s at 0 kg, 5 cm/s at 130 kg, and 4.5 cm/s at 200 kg, a maximum noise level of 54 dBA, IP21 on the motor and IP67 on the hand control, a 10-year product life with one battery replacement, ISO 10535:2021, IEC 60601-1, CAN/CSA Z10535.1:15, and a 3-year warranty. Charger input is 100-240 VAC. Charger output is 29.4 VDC, max 1 A.

The 7.5 kg and 8.5 kg weights belong to the fixed M-Series track motors, not this portable case.

Slings and spreader bar

The Monarch uses Savaria's SureClip for loop slings. Savaria describes a clip that opens outward so the loop has to sit inside the latch. Use slings Savaria approves for this clip, and never exceed the 440 lb motor rating or the lower rating of the rail or sling.

Funding help for a patient lift in Ontario

Ontario's Assistive Devices Program (ADP) does not cover patient lifts or other lifting devices. Funding routes that can help when the eligibility criteria fit: ODSP, March of Dimes Canada, and hardship funding programs. What is the safe working load of this Monarch?

Savaria lists 440 lb (200 kg) for SKU M929001. A 286 lb portable sibling exists. This listing is the 440 lb motor. The 600 lb figures on some older tables belong to the fixed M-Series, not this portable case.

How much does the Monarch weigh?

Savaria lists 5 kg (11 lb) for the portable motor. The 7.5 kg and 8.5 kg figures are the fixed M-Series motors that stay in the track.

Is this the replacement for the Handicare AP300?

Yes. Handicare discontinued the AP-Series. Savaria's current portable motor is this Monarch, also called the M-Series Portable.

What slings fit the Monarch?

Loop slings that sit fully inside the SureClip. Use universal, full-body, toileting, or divided-leg slings rated for this clip. Do not put a sit-to-stand sling on this portable motor.

Does the Monarch include a track or gantry?

No. The page price is the motor, hand control, and charger. A ceiling track or a freestanding gantry and slings are quoted with the room.

What happens if the power goes out?

The on/off power switch is also the emergency stop. Keep the battery charged. A 2-hour charge from empty is the published figure. Everyday transfers need a charged pack, not a wall cord.
